The N.M368.818 firmware is a specialized system image used primarily for the S368LA1.5 Android TV motherboard. While users often search for "cracked" versions, this term usually refers to customized or community-verified firmware used to repair or upgrade generic Android TV boards, rather than a hack for paid services. Overview of N.M368.818 Firmware
This firmware is essentially a tailored Android 9.0 build designed to optimize performance on specific hardware often found in budget smart TVs and replacement motherboards.
Hardware Compatibility: It is specifically for the S368LA1.5 board; using it on other variants like S368LA1.3 can permanently "brick" the device.
Performance Improvements: Compared to factory software, this version reportedly offers:
90% faster remote response: Reduces input lag from nearly 2 seconds to roughly 200ms.
Enhanced Stability: Fixes common boot loops and memory allocation errors that cause apps like YouTube or Netflix to crash.
Better Media Support: Adds hardware acceleration for 4K HDR (VP9/HEVC) and enables DTS-HD audio via HDMI ARC. Why Users Search for "Cracked" Firmware
In this community, "cracked" typically implies a version where factory restrictions (like blocked GPIO pins or locked drivers) have been removed by enthusiasts.
Custom Key Mapping: It allows for universal remote compatibility that stock builds lack.
Repair vs. Piracy: Most users seek this firmware to revive TVs with failing original boards rather than to "crack" digital rights management (DRM). Risks and Professional Advice

Upgrading to this specific build is typically done to resolve issues found in stock manufacturer firmware:
Performance: Reduces boot times significantly (e.g., from over 3 minutes to under 50 seconds).
Latency Fixes: Improves remote control responsiveness by up to 90% by patching the IR receiver's input event handler.
Media Support: Enables hardware acceleration for VP9 and HEVC 10-bit video, reducing CPU load and preventing crashes in apps like YouTube and Netflix.
Stability: Includes kernel patches that fix boot loops, HDMI handshake failures, and "low RAM" warnings. Risks and Considerations
"Cracking" or flashing unofficial firmware on a TV motherboard carries significant risks:
Bricking Risk: The firmware is highly specific to the S368LA1.5 board. Attempting to flash it on similar models (like S368LA1.3) will likely permanently disable the device.
Malware: Unofficial downloads from unverified forums may contain repackaged versions with malicious code. It is safer to obtain files from the original hardware supplier (often via AliExpress).
Warranty: Any attempt to jailbreak or modify internal firmware will void standard manufacturer warranties. Installation Basics
Flashing this firmware usually requires specific hardware tools rather than a simple over-the-air (OTA) update:
Tools Needed: A PC, a micro-USB cable, and the Amlogic USB Burning Tool v2.1.4.
Process: The board is connected to a PC while holding a physical recovery button to enter "Amlogic USB Device" mode.
Critical Step: Users must select "Format All" in the burning tool to prevent partition conflicts that cause black screens.

N.M368.818 is a widely used "three-in-one" universal smart TV motherboard that supports the Android 9.0 operating system. Users often look for "cracked" or modified firmware for this board to bypass hardware restrictions, resolve performance issues, or enable unsupported features. Key Benefits of Modified/Custom Firmware
Discussions and community posts regarding modified firmware for the N.M368.818 highlight several technical improvements over the stock version: Expanded Hardware Support
: Custom versions can replace outdated Linux kernel drivers with patched versions from newer SDKs (like Amlogic’s 2021 SDK). This fix addresses "Storage corrupted" errors and frequent disconnections when using large USB drives (e.g., 2TB NTFS drives). Media Performance
: Modified firmware has been reported to enable stable 4K HDR playback and direct DTS-HD Master Audio
output through HDMI ARC—features often restricted or unstable in original builds. System Stability
: These builds are frequently used to fix common hardware-software issues like boot loops, remote control lag, and HDMI handshake failures. Firmware Details & Technical Specs Hardware Compatibility : Specifically designed for the
motherboard featuring a 4-core processor and options for 4GB or 8GB of storage. Resolution Variants
: Firmware files are often categorized by panel resolution (e.g., 1366x768 or 1920x1080). Installing the wrong resolution version can result in a "dead" display or graphical glitches. Where to Find Files
: Users typically find these system images and backup dumps in specialized repair communities such as Telegram's lcd tv led tv smart tv software channel or Facebook repair groups. Common Recovery Steps
